Parenting a neurodivergent child can feel especially overwhelming during the holidays. More noise, more expectations, more emotional fallout and very little explanation for why things unravel so quickly.
In this episode, autism specialist and parent mentor Tara breaks down what’s really happening in your child’s brain and nervous system, using simple visuals and real-life examples to explain meltdowns, shutdowns, and emotional dysregulation. You’ll learn why traditional parenting strategies often fail under stress, how the amygdala drives behavior when a child is overwhelmed, and why emotional regulation is still developing well into adulthood sometimes into the early 30s.
This conversation is especially for moms who feel exhausted, confused, or stuck in constant survival mode and want a calmer, more connected way forward without fixing their child or blaming themselves.
✨ In this episode, you’ll learn:
Why the holidays intensify nervous system overload
What meltdowns and shutdowns are actually communicating
How your regulation influences your child’s ability to regulate
Why emotional regulation develops much later than we’re told
How understanding the nervous system changes everything
